Course Content

• Space Environment and its Effects on Structures
• Orbital Mechanics and Spacecraft Trajectory Design
• Life Support Systems and Resource Utilization (closed-loop systems, resource recycling)
• Space Settlement Design and Architecture (habitat design, radiation shielding)
• Advanced Materials for Space Construction (composites, polymers)
• Robotics and Automation in Space Construction
• Space-Based Power Generation and Energy Storage (solar power, nuclear fission)
• Space Settlement: Legal and Ethical Considerations (Space law, planetary protection)
